The article is devoted to the problem of teaching Mathematics to international students at technical universities. The study reveals the main educational difficulties of international learners enrolled in groups with Russian native speakers. The experience of giving lectures with presentations at Tomsk Polytechnic University is described. The study proves that the quality of mathematical education in a non-native language depends on the methods of delivering the lecture. It is found that delivering lectures in Mathematics with presentation slides enables international students to overcome educational difficulties.
